RedQuits
Quit an app when closing the last window
RedQuits is a macOS utility that automatically terminates an application when its final window is closed. By monitoring the window count of each running app, it detects when the last visible window disappears and issues a quit command, preventing background processes from lingering after the user finishes with the program. This behavior mirrors the way many native macOS apps operate, but it extends the functionality to any application that does not already quit on window closure.
The tool is aimed at users who want to keep their system resources tidy without manually quitting each program. It is particularly useful for those who frequently open and close lightweight utilities or browsers and prefer the operating system to handle cleanup automatically. Because it runs as a background service, it requires no additional user interaction once installed.
RedQuits is distributed as a stable, core‑macOS package, meaning it is intended for standard macOS environments and does not depend on external frameworks or cross‑platform layers. Its implementation focuses on reliable detection of window events and safe termination of processes, offering a straightforward solution for managing application lifecycles.
